It works fine for written communication. In case of a long email, write a tl;dr and cut-paste it to the very top. That's what I do.
- JohnFen 4y ago100% this. And if your email includes an ask of any sort from the recipient, be sure to make the ask in the very first line (and summarize it in the subject line). Then spend the rest of the email with the details around the ask.
